Etemma1: Renting a house in Lagos can be really tasking and frustrating, and not forgetting the presence of fraudsters and scammers who will stop at nothing just to manipulate naïve victims. So if you’re out there and you’re considering renting a house in Lagos, I would suggest you consider these 3 tips below seriously; for they would not just be helpful to you in securing a house, but would also aid you in getting a place you can call your home in a city like Lagos.

Be specific in your choice of a location
The first factor is to be sure of what you want exactly. Are you the reserved type whose priority in an environment revolves around solitude and “mind your business”? Or you’re the type who feels comfortable with noise and numbers. In any case, you need to define what you want so as to be able to filter out the location that best suites your person. For those who are particular about exclusivity, you could choose to live in areas like Victoria Island, Ikoyi, Lekki, Omole Estate phase II, Magodo GRA, Ikeja GRA. Another consideration could be for those wanting to live in lively and noisy areas like Mushin, Ikeja central, Yaba, Oshodi, Gbagada, Anthony, etc. Alternatively, you may want an area where the living cost is somewhat low like the outskirts which include Badagry, Agbado Ijaiye, etc.

Detailed research on your choice location
This is probably the most important factor to consider. You need to realize that your living space is where all that pertains to you will be centred at. Do not be in a hurry, even when you’re under pressure. You need to ask the right questions from already living residents about your choice area. Ensure you find out the market worth of the apartment, so you don’t end up spending beyond your budget. You also need to be wary of fraudulent people who are always on the look out for gullible victims.

Park in once you’re done with all the formalities and payment
The moment you’re done with paying the rent and all paper work fulfilled, move in immediately. When I say move in immediately, it includes doing so even without the purchase of furnitures or house basics. This may sound like a crazy move to do, but trust me, it’s a very good advice considering the nature of most Landlords in Lagos especially in the mainlands.

Good to know that you guys studied lucrative courses and have finished your service . I will advice a couple of courses (professional) that you can take to enhance your chances in the O & G coys.


1. NACE - COROSSION PROTECTION ; LEVEL 1,2,3
LEVEL 1 IS $1900
LEVEL 2 IS ALSO $1900

YOU CAN NOW APPLY FOR LEVEL 3 AFTER 3 YEARS OF WORKING EXPERIENCE

2. NEBOSH - A Health safety and environment course (HSE) - N360K

3.NISP (Nigerian Institute of safety Professionals) HSE Level 1,2,3 - N45K

You can google all these for further info
